About The Position

This role spans core Business Performance & Finance (BPF) processes—including reporting, forecasting, planning, benchmarking, and competitive performance. Prepares the aggregation of financial and performance insights across the value chain of Pipelines, Fuels Terminals, and Lubricant Blending Plants businesses to support the Infrastructure Leadership Team. Enhances data visibility, quality, and insight generation across the value chain, while also aligning with Specialty Sales to ensure a consistent, enterprise-wide business view. A strong individual contributor, the position will coach and influence others, supporting broader team capability and organizational development in partnership with the BPF Manager. Leads medium-complexity projects and supports Operations with limited supervision. Requirements

  • Strong understanding of financial fundamentals (income statement, balance sheet, cash flow, KPIs).
  • Demonstrated experience developing executive‑level presentations and communications, and supporting leadership teams.
  • Proven ability to operate as a individual contributor as well as a coach, providing guidance and influencing outcomes without direct authority.
  • Strong analytical, organizational, and stakeholder management skills.

Nice To Haves

  • Prior experience supporting Downstream, Midstream, and/or Chemicals businesses.
  • Familiarity with competitive performance analysis and external benchmarking.
  • Experience with planning and data analytics tools.
  • Experience leveraging digital solutions to streamline analysis.

Responsibilities

  • Partner with respective Specialty Operations BPF teams, Commercial, Operations, Projects & Portfolios, Enterprise Business Planning, Enterprise Performance Delivery, and more to develop the annual five-year business plan and develop summary presentations for leadership reviews.
  • Coordinate plan submission, quality checks, and follow-ups to ensure plans meet expectations for timeliness, completeness, and internal consistency.
  • Regularly review the indirect billing process to ensure equity and consistency in approach, helping to champion dialogues when there are gaps or improvement opportunities.
  • Lead the development and delivery of monthly and ad-hoc executive‑level presentation materials and communication packages for senior leadership.
  • Translate complex topics, assumptions, and trade‑offs into clear, concise narratives suitable for executive audiences.
  • Support Enterprise Performance Delivery with competitive goal setting for Infrastructure, as well as being fluent in the initiatives that will drive stronger performance.
  • Support benchmarking of the business plan and actual performance versus external competitors, identifying performance gaps, trends, and improvement opportunities.
  • Integrate competitive insights to inform leadership discussions and strategic decisions.
  • Build strong working relationships and act as a connector across businesses, collaborating Business Performance & Finance teams, and Corporate groups, to drive alignment, partner better and deliver results.
